Karina Sinding Johnson (born May 1, 1991 in West Hills, Los Angeles, California, United States of America) is a Danish-American former competitive figure skater. She is a four-time Danish national champion.

Johnson began skating at age five in Los Angeles, California. She later moved to Houston, Texas and then Miami, Florida. She retired from competition in January 2013.[1]
Her parents are both figure skating coaches. Her father, Kent, is a PSA Double Master Rated Coach, Level 8. Johnson's father is American and her mother is Danish.
